Best From The West: Belmont – 14th August 2021

The Listed Belmont Newmarket will be a good contest this weekend as the first good race of the new season.

Belmont Park Picture: Western Racepix

It is filled with quality Perth sprinters – some of whom have done well over East.

One of those is Indian Pacific and having waited for this race, it could well bear fruit.

They took the plunge to run him in Melbourne and after a second to a flying machine Fabergino in the Bob Hoysted, they raised the bar.

He ran a cracker when trying to lead all the way in Newmarket only to be run down late and missing by a head.

Off two trials, he'll be fit enough, has won on damper ground before and he only needs to handle the weight to be the one to beat.

In the last race, Mr Delegator can continue his good campaign and run well again over the 1600m.

The last couple have been over that distance and he won two back at Northam before leading and finishing close up here.

The gelding is yet to miss the placings on wet ground and by the final event you would want to be handling it as it could be impacted greatly.

His apprentice did win on him two back so knows the horse and the 3kg is a little bonus in an even race as this is.
